The Little Mountain Chess Club is hosting a chess tournament for K-12 chess players of all abilities. The event will be held at the Mount Baker Middle School in Mount Vernon on Saturday, January 31, 2004.

Three Sections: K- 3rd, 4th-6th & 7th-12th Grade Sections.

All sections will be five round, WSRS rated, Swiss paired tournament sections seeded by WSRS ratings.

Time control for 4th-6th & 7th-12th Grade Sections: Game/30 minutes. There will not be a time control for the K-3rd Grade Section. If a game appears destined to exceed 60 minutes a chess clock will be put on it to ensure the game doesn't delay the next round. Future Master
